Under what circumstances is it permissible to keep the front access door of a bus open when moving?

The correct answer is that it is not permissible to keep the front access door of a bus open while moving under any circumstances. Keeping the door open presents significant safety hazards for both passengers and other road users. It increases the risk of passengers falling out or being injured, distracts the driver, and compromises the overall stability and handling of the bus.

While factors such as distance between stops, speed, and temperature may seem relevant, they do not justify the potential dangers associated with an open bus door during transit. Safety regulations are designed to protect everyone involved, and adhering to the requirement of keeping the doors closed while the bus is in motion is critical for maintaining safe transportation conditions.
